Monumento a la Independencia

Experience the vibrant pulse of Mexico City's historic heart through the iconic Monumento a la Independencia, a stunning landmark that celebrates Mexico’s turbulent fight for freedom. Bathed in the soft light of a clear afternoon, this soaring column crowned with the golden Angel of Independence invites you to explore the city's rich past amidst bustling urban life. Wander around the majestic sculptures and take in the harmony of modern skyscrapers and blooming jacaranda trees, creating an unforgettable sensory journey for travel enthusiasts eager to connect with Mexico’s resilient spirit and cultural depth.

Fly into Mexico City International Airport (MEX), just 15 minutes by taxi to Monumento a la Independencia in the city center.

Stay in stylish boutique hotels or vibrant downtown apartments near Paseo de la Reforma for easy access to landmarks and city life.

Explore nearby Chapultepec Park, visit the National Museum of Anthropology, or enjoy a walking tour of historic downtown.
